From a1c551c6c4665565ac366f6c66ea64761012d5ef Mon Sep 17 00:00:00 2001 From: raysan5 Date: Sat, 27 Jul 2019 11:59:41 +0200 Subject: [PATCH] Reviewed rlTextureParameters() Reviewed latest PR to also consider OpenGL 1.1 extension support (unprobable). --- src/rlgl.h | 13 ++++--------- 1 file changed, 4 insertions(+), 9 deletions(-) diff --git a/src/rlgl.h b/src/rlgl.h index e67db9c7d..797ea9c06 100644 --- a/src/rlgl.h +++ b/src/rlgl.h @@ -1291,16 +1291,11 @@ void rlTextureParameters(unsigned int id, int param, int value) { if (value == RL_WRAP_MIRROR_CLAMP) { -#if !defined(GRAPHICS_API_OPENGL_11) - if (!texMirrorClampSupported) { - TraceLog(LOG_WARNING, "Clamp mirror wrap mode not supported"); - break; - } -#else - break; -#endif + if (texMirrorClampSupported) glTexParameteri(GL_TEXTURE_2D, param, value); + else TraceLog(LOG_WARNING, "Clamp mirror wrap mode not supported"); } - glTexParameteri(GL_TEXTURE_2D, param, value); + else glTexParameteri(GL_TEXTURE_2D, param, value); + } break; case RL_TEXTURE_MAG_FILTER: case RL_TEXTURE_MIN_FILTER: glTexParameteri(GL_TEXTURE_2D, param, value); break;